Please use Three.js to generate a **mobile-first game** with the theme "Xiao Xiao 6: Stickman Tactical Puzzle". Please read the following detailed game design requirements first, and then generate the code accordingly: ### 1. Assets & Environment * **Visual Style**: A hybrid 2D/3D aesthetic (2.5D). The world should be 3D, but characters should be stylized 3D Stick Figures (constructed using thin `CylinderGeometry` and spheres for joints) with a "Cell Shaded" or "Toon" material (using `MeshToonMaterial`) to mimic the classic Flash animation look. * **Color Palette**: High contrast minimalist. Backgrounds should be grayscale/white/gradient. The Player is **Solid Black**. Enemies are distinct colors (e.g., **Purple** as seen in the screenshot, Red, Green) to indicate difficulty or class. * **Environment**: A "Dojo Bar" setting based on the screenshot. Includes a counter, bar stools, and hanging lights. Shadows should be simple gray circles (blobs) beneath characters. * **Performance**: Use low-poly geometries for environment props. Merge geometries where possible to reduce draw calls for mobile performance. ### 2. Audio Requirements * **BGM**: Fast-paced, loopable "Techno/Drum & Bass" track reminiscent of early 2000s Flash action games. High energy but background-focused. * **SFX**: * **Combat**: Exaggerated "Whoosh" sounds for missed attacks, heavy "Thud/Crack" sounds for impacts. * **UI**: Retro "Click" and "Hover" digital sounds. * **Puzzle**: A "Ding" or "Chime" for solving a sequence correctly; a "Buzzer" for a wrong move. ### 3. Gameplay Loop * **Genre**: Cinematic Turn-Based Puzzle (not real-time combat). * **Mechanic**: The player enters a scene (e.g., the Bar) with enemies. The game pauses, and "Interaction Points" (Hotspots) appear on the screen (e.g., on a chair, on the enemy's head, on a light switch). * **The Puzzle**: The player must tap the correct sequence of hotspots within a time limit to execute a "Fight Choreography." * *Example*: Tap "Chair" (Kick chair at enemy) -> Tap "Enemy" (Punch while distracted). * **Win/Loss**: * **Success**: If the sequence is correct, the camera zooms in, and a scripted Three.js animation plays (using TWEEN.js or GSAP) showing the stickman defeating the enemy. * **Failure**: If the wrong spot is clicked or time runs out, the enemy attacks, and the player takes damage/restarts the level. ### 4. Mobile Controls & Interaction * **Controls**: Purely touch-based. No virtual joysticks. * **Tap**: Select interaction points/nodes. * **Long Press**: View details about an enemy (e.g., "Weakness: High Attacks"). * **Camera**: Fixed Isometric or Side-Scrolling Orthographic camera (`OrthographicCamera`) to maintain the "2D Flash" feel while allowing for 3D depth. * **UI Layout**: * Portrait Mode preferred (for one-handed play) or responsive Landscape. * Hotspots must be at least 44x44px for touch accuracy. * A generic "Health Bar" and "Timer Bar" at the top of the screen. * **Feedback**: * **Visual**: When a target is tapped, show a ripple effect. On a successful hit, shake the camera slightly (`camera.position` jitter) to simulate impact. * **Haptic**: Trigger `navigator.vibrate(50)` on impact if supported. Do not ask for clarification. About the Game

Xiao Xiao 6 represents a fascinating departure from typical stick figure action games, focusing on strategic puzzle-solving rather than combat encounters. This innovative approach transforms the traditional stick figure gaming experience into a thoughtful, brain-teasing adventure that challenges players to think strategically at every turn.

Unlike its predecessors in the Xiao Xiao series, this installment emphasizes puzzle mechanics over shooting and fighting, creating a unique blend of strategy and RPG elements that appeals to players who enjoy mental challenges and strategic thinking.
